Policy & Government Support
Mission Lakadong (Meghalaya)
State-backed mission supporting acreage, testing, processing and market linkage for Lakadong turmeric.
NHB & AIF
NHB: Up to 50% capex subsidy for eligible infra. AIF: Low-interest loans with interest subvention.
APEDA & Spices Board
Export facilitation, quality norms, and market linkage programs for organic spices and fresh produce.
